All currently sold Medicare Supplement plans must cover a minimum set of benefits. These minimum benefits are known as the Medicare Supplement core benefits. A Plan J Medicare Supplement offers the core benefits and more.

The Plan J Medicare Supplement benefits are:

Paying the Part A co-payments for the 61st day of hospitalization through the 90th day of hospitalization.

Covering the Medicare Part A coinsurance amount for the 60 lifetime reserve days.

Covering the Medicare Part A hospital expenses after all Medicare Part A hospital benefits have been exhausted.

Paying the cost of the first three pints of blood under both Part A and Part B.

Covering the Medicare Part B co-payments for Medicare approved charges.

Paying for at-home recovery. This coverage pays for at-home assistance with the activities of daily living (ADLs) while a person qualifies for Medicare home health care benefits. This coverage pays for up to a certain amount per visit by the provider and has an annual maximum.

Covering the Medicare Part A deductible per benefit period.

Covering the Medicare Part A coinsurance for the 21st to the 100th day of care in a skilled nursing facility.

Covering 80% of the billed charges for emergency treatment, physician services and other medical services received in a foreign country that is medically necessary. This foreign care must begin within 60 days of leaving the United States. This benefit has a $250 deductible and is subject to a $50,000 lifetime maximum benefit. This care has to be a type of care that would be covered by Medicare if the care been received in the United States.

Covering the Medicare Part B deductible.

Paying 100% of the Medicare Part B excess charges.

Covers a variety of preventive care services that are not covered by Medicare. There is an annual limit on this benefit.

It is possible for extra benefits to be offered in Medicare Supplement plans, but these extra benefits must be approved by the state insurance commissioner.
